Output 3f61187236614a14b69264a927e458fde5a70dac59426dc340f5d9fb295da031:0

value
104348315
script pubkey
OP_0 OP_PUSHBYTES_20 f28134a7a28cdf339edea7749d1ebcc9841829ce
address
ltc1q72qnffaz3n0n88k75a6f684uexzps2wwaew63l
transaction
3f61187236614a14b69264a927e458fde5a70dac59426dc340f5d9fb295da031
spent
true